IIMK & NSE Chart Finance Growth Through Disruptions

Separator

TheThe National Stock Exchange of India (NSE) and the Indian Institute of Management Kozhikode (IIMK) jointly organized the 2nd Annual Conference on Macroeconomics, Banking & Finance, focusing on the theme 'Finance for Growth Amid Creative Disruptions'. The event, held at the NSE Corporate Office, brought together industry leaders, regulators, and academics to discuss how finance can drive growth in an era of rapid change.

Prominent attendees included Reserve Bank of India (RBI) Deputy Governor M. Rajeshwar Rao, NSE Chief Business Officer Sriram Krishnan, IIM Kozhikode Director Prof. Debashis Chatterjee, and Uruppika head Mridul Saggar. The conference featured dynamic panel discussions exploring the evolving financial landscape, innovative strategies for navigating market disruptions, and the role of finance in sustaining long-term economic progress.

Krishnan said: “We are proud to host the 2nd Annual Conference on Macroeconomics, Banking & Finance in collaboration with IIM Kozhikode, bringing together leading experts to discuss the evolving role of finance in driving economic growth. The exchange, alongside the banking sector, has been instrumental in capital formation, enabling businesses to raise long-term funds and sustain their growth trajectories. As global financial dynamics continue to shift, fostering innovation and adaptability is imperative to achieving sustainable and inclusive growth. This conference serves as a premier platform for thought leadership, exploring how financial markets, technological advancements, and regulatory frameworks can work in synergy to propel economic progress. By engaging in meaningful discourse on creative disruptions and transformative strategies, we aim to inspire solutions that empower industries and shape the future of finance".

Prof Chatterjee said: "As the world of finance reshapes itself, two paramount questions are whether businesses are up to speed to innovate to stay afloat and buoy amid these destructive and creative waves; and whether finance can be more democratised to improve financial reach for shared prosperity as jobs will be lost and re-created. Education can be partnered with business and finance to meet these challenges".

Prof Saggar said: "Big bang disruptions are coming in a myriad way. AI can propel hitherto languishing multi-factor productivity growth. Climate finance can foster green jobs and make our planet more livable. Institutional finance is disrupted by fast-paced electronic markets but may later be replaced by last-mile differentiated finance, helped by generative AI. Finance will now deliver but needs reinforced focus on macro-financial stability".
